How much does it cost to rent an apartment in The Willows?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| The Willows Studio Apartments | $1,679 | $1,480 | $1,836 |
| The Willows 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,748 | $1,062 | $2,395 |
| The Willows 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,110 | $1,444 | $3,545 |
| The Willows 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,490 | $1,954 | $5,639 |

Cheapest Available The Willows Apartments for Rent
 The cheapest available apartment rental in the The Willows area of Orlando, FL is a 1 Bed unit found at ARIUM Lakeview priced from $1,062. Advenir at The Oaks has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 1 Bed apartment currently listed from $1,295. Here are the most affordable The Willows apartments for rent in Orlando, FL: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| ARIUM Lakeview | A1 | 1BR,1BA | $1,062 |
| Advenir at The Oaks | Birch | 1BR,1BA | $1,295 |
| The Alibi at Lake Lilly | Gatsby S1 | Studio,1BA | $1,480 |
| Garden City Apartments | Two Bed/1.5 Bath Standard | 2BR,1BA | $1,500 |
| Hawthorne Groves | Birchwood UP | 1BR,1BA | $1,517 |
